Journal uses the APA author date system. Each source cited in text must appear in the reference list, and every entry in the reference list must be cited in text. Notice that every table and figure must be numberedwith Arabic numerals and must be accompanied by an appropriate standalonecaption.Figures must not repeat data presented in the text or tables.Authors must ensure that their figures conform to the style ofthe journal. MS Office files are also acceptable but DO NOT EMBEDExcel graphs or Powerpoint slides in a MS Word document, rathersend the original Excel orPowerpoint files. Then, for digitalphotographs or scanned images the resolution might be at least300 dpi for colour or greyscale artwork and a minimum of 600 dpifor grey line drawings.

Graphs, charts or mapscan be saved inAI, PDF or EPS format.
